The iconic Codec font in Metal Gear Solid is a distinct typographic style used for displaying text during the game’s communication sequences. The Codec font features a futuristic design with sharp edges and a slightly condensed appearance.

It is primarily used to present dialogues and conversations between characters through the in-game communication device known as the Codec. The font’s unique look adds to the overall aesthetic of the Metal Gear Solid series and has become synonymous with the game’s immersive storytelling and cinematic experience.
